La descarga está en progreso. Por favor, espere

La descarga está en progreso. Por favor, espere

JAVA BEANS Por Abraham Solís Alvarado. JAVA BEANS Son un modelo de componentes creado por Sun Microsystems para la construcción de aplicaciones en Java.

Presentaciones similares


Presentación del tema: "JAVA BEANS Por Abraham Solís Alvarado. JAVA BEANS Son un modelo de componentes creado por Sun Microsystems para la construcción de aplicaciones en Java."— Transcripción de la presentación:

1 JAVA BEANS Por Abraham Solís Alvarado

2 JAVA BEANS Son un modelo de componentes creado por Sun Microsystems para la construcción de aplicaciones en Java. Se usan para encapsular varios objetos en un único objeto (la vaina), para hacer uso de un sólo objeto en lugar de varios más simples

3 Un JavaBean es un componente hecho en software que se puede reutilizar y que puede ser manipulado visualmente por una herramienta de programación en lenguaje Java *P ARA ELLO, SE DEFINE UN INTERFAZ PARA EL MOMENTO DEL DISEÑO ( DESIGN TIME ) * INTERROGAR ( QUERY ) AL COMPONENTE * CONOCER LAS PROPIEDADES ( PROPERTIES ) QUE DEFINE Y LOS TIPOS DE SUCESOS ( EVENTS ) QUE PUEDE GENERAR EN RESPUESTA A DIVERSAS ACCIONES

4 CARACTERISTICAS DE UN BEAN. *I NTROSPECTION : P ERMITE ANALIZAR A LA HERRAMIENTA DE PROGRAMACIÓN O IDE COMO TRABAJA EL BEAN *C USTOMIZATION : E L PROGRAMADOR PUEDE ALTERAR LA APARIENCIA Y LA CONDUCTA DEL BEAN. *E VENTS : I NFORMA AL IDE DE LOS SUCESOS QUE PUEDE GENERAR EN RESPUESTA A LAS ACCIONES DEL USUARIO O DEL SISTEMA. *P ROPERTIES : P ERMITE CAMBIAR LOS VALORES DE LAS PROPIEDADES DEL BEAN PARA PERSONALIZARLO. *P ERSISTENCE : S E PUEDE GUARDAR EL ESTADO DE LOS BEANS QUE HAN SIDO PERSONALIZADOS POR EL PROGRAMADOR, CAMBIANDO LOS VALORES DE SUS PROPIEDADES.

5 REGLAS DE UN BEAN *U N BEAN TIENE QUE TENER UN CONSTRUCTOR POR DEFECTO ( SIN ARGUMENTOS ) *U N BEAN TIENE QUE TENER PERSISTENCIA : IMPLEMENTAR EL INTERFACE S ERIALIZABLE. *U N BEAN TIENE QUE TENER INTROSPECCIÓN : L OS IDE RECONOCEN CIERTAS PAUTAS DE DISEÑO, NOMBRES DE LAS FUNCIONES MIEMBROS O MÉTODOS Y DEFINICIONES DE LAS CLASES, QUE PERMITEN A LA HERRAMIENTA DE PROGRAMACIÓN MIRAR DENTRO DEL BEAN Y CONOCER SUS PROPIEDADES Y SU CONDUCTA.

6 PROPIEDADES DE UN BEAN L AS PROPIEDADES DE UN BEAN PUEDEN EXAMINARSE Y MODIFICARSE MEDIANTE MÉTODOS O FUNCIONES MIEMBRO, QUE ACCEDEN A DICHA PROPIEDAD, Y PUEDEN SER DE DOS TIPOS : * GETTER METHOD : LEE EL VALOR DE LA PROPIEDAD * SETTER METHOD : CAMBIA EL VALOR DE LA PROPIEDAD.


Descargar ppt "JAVA BEANS Por Abraham Solís Alvarado. JAVA BEANS Son un modelo de componentes creado por Sun Microsystems para la construcción de aplicaciones en Java."

Presentaciones similares


Anuncios Google